Maybe, but I've used the Billet polish on hi-polished aluminum, chrome, and polished stainless and it works great on all. (guess I didn't make that clear.);)
 
If you have flawless billet, and use regular Mag & Aluminum Polish, you will be able to see the scratch pattern from regular Mag Polish. It's just a faint pattern, but you can see it if you look close.



Using billet, you won't see it.



I'd also recommend using a good MF towel.
